本题为填空题,只需要算出结果后,在代码中使用输出语句将所填结果输出即可。
作为篮球队教练,你需要从以下名单中选出 1 号位至 5 号位各一名球员,组成球队的首发阵容。
每位球员担任 1 号位至 5 号位时的评分如下表所示。请你计算首发阵容 1 号位至 5 号位的评分之和最大可能是多少?
import java.util.Scanner;
// 1:无需package
// 2: 类名必须Main, 不可修改
public class Main {
public static void main(String[] args) {
int max = 0, sum;
Scanner scan = new Scanner(System.in);
//在此输入您的代码...
int [][] fraction = {{97,92,0,0,89,82,0,0,0,95,0,0,94,0,0,0,98,93,0,0,},{90,85,0,0,83,86,0,97,0,99,0,0,91,83,0,0,83,87,0,99},{0,96,0,0,97,0,0,96,89,0,96,0,0,87,98,0,99,92,0,96},{0,0,0,80,0,0,87,0,0,0,97,93,0,0,97,93,98,96,89,95},{0,0,93,86,0,0,90,0,0,0,0,98,0,0,98,86,81,98,92,81}};
for(int yi = 0; yi < 20; yi++){
for(int er = 0; er < 20; er++){
if(er != yi){
for(int san = 0; san < 20; san++){
if(san != er && san != yi){
for(int si = 0; si < 20; si++){
if(si != san && si != er && si != yi){
for(int wu = 0; wu < 20; wu++){
if(wu != si && wu != san && wu != er && wu != yi){
sum = fraction[0][yi] + fraction[1][er] + fraction[2][san] + fraction[3][si] + fraction[4][wu];
if(sum > max){
max = sum;
}
}
}
}
}
}
}
}
}
}
System.out.println(max);
scan.close();
}
}